Abstract
PLTU Rembang, dengan daya terpasang 2x315 MW, adalah unit pembangkit strategis di Kabupaten Rembang yang mendukung stabilitas sistem kelistrikan Jawa bagian utara melalui IBT 150 kV. Tingkat keandalan pembangkit ini sangat penting, tetapi data Equivalent Availability Factor (EAF), Equivalent Forced Outage Rate (EFOR), Net Plant Heat Rate (NPHR), dan Capacity Factor (CF) menunjukkan bahwa proses overhaul terjadwal menghadapi tantangan signifikan, termasuk gangguan peralatan pasca overhaul. Hal ini berdampak pada penurunan keandalan operasi, kerugian produksi, dan risiko terhadap stabilitas kelistrikan. Penelitian ini bertujuan mengidentifikasi dan memetakan risiko utama operasional yang harus teridentifikasi saat persiapan overhaul, serta menganalisis penyebab dan dampaknya untuk mengembangkan langkah mitigasi yang komprehensif. Metode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(FMEA) digunakan untuk mengidentifikasi mode kegagalan, sedangkan Risk Priority Number (RPN) membantu memprioritaskan risiko berdasarkan keparahan, frekuensi, dan deteksi. Untuk analisis mendalam, digunakan Fault Tree Analysis (FTA) untuk penyebab risiko dan Event Tree Analysis (ETA) untuk dampaknya. Risiko utama dipetakan menggunakan Risk Matrix berdasarkan pedoman Edaran Direksi PLN Nusantara Power Nomor: 0012.E/DIR/2024.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a risiko dominan yang teridentifikasi melalui Risk Matrix memiliki potensi signifikan terhadap penurunan keandalan unit dan gangguan operasional. Risiko-risiko ini perlu mendapat tindak lanjut berupa pemeriksaan lebih lanjut dalam siklus overhaul, guna memastikan kondisi peralatan tetap optimal.Sebagai langkah mitigasi, penelitian ini mengusulkan strategi berbasis pembobotan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) untuk menentukan prioritas mitigasi yang paling efektif. Strategi mitigasi yang diusulkan mencakup pengujian dan asesmen, perbaikan atau penggantian peralatan kritis, untuk mendeteksi potensi kegagalan tersembunyi. Dengan metodologi yang diterapkan, penelitian ini memberikan rekomendasi strategis yang dapat diterapkan dalam perencanaan overhaul di PLTU Rembang, sekaligus menjadi referensi bagi pembangkit listrik lainnya dalam mengelola risiko operasional dan meningkatkan efektivitas manajemen outage.

PLTU Rembang, with an installed capacity of 2×315 MW, is a strategic power generation unit that plays a vital role in maintaining the stability of the northern Java electricity system through the 150 kV IBT network. One of the critical processes in ensuring the reliability of the unit is the overhaul, which functions as a scheduled intervention to maintain optimal equipment performance. However, historical data indicate that despite being conducted on schedule, post-overhaul operational disturbances still occur, as reflected in the decline of key reliability indicators such as the Equivalent Availability Factor (EAF), Equivalent Forced Outage Rate (EFOR), Net Plant Heat Rate (NPHR), and Capacity Factor (CF). This condition highlights the presence of risks that have either not been identified or not effectively mitigated during the overhaul planning stage. This study aims to identify and map the main operational risks that arise during the overhaul planning phase, and to analyse their root causes and impacts in order to develop a more comprehensive mitigation strategy. The Failure Mode and Effects Analysis (FMEA) method is employed to identify failure modes, while the Risk Priority Number (RPN) is used to prioritize risks based on severity, occurrence, and detectability. Further analysis is conducted using Fault Tree Analysis (FTA) to trace the root causes of risk, and Event Tree Analysis (ETA) to model potential impacts. The identified risks are then mapped using a Risk Matrix based on the PLN Nusantara Power Board Circular No. 0012.E/DIR/2024.The findings of this research include a mapping of critical risks that can serve as a basis for developing a risk checklist for the overhaul planning stage, along with prioritized mitigation strategies formulated using the Analytic Hierarchy Process (AHP) weighting approach. These strategies comprise advanced testing, pre-overhaul condition assessments, and repair or replacement of critical equipment during the overhaul execution. The contribution of this study lies in its integration of quantitative methods (FMEA, FTA, ETA, and AHP) into a single, comprehensive, and practical risk analysis model that enhances outage risk management effectiveness and serves as a reference for other power plants in planning and executing more reliable overhauls.
